about the program
The mission of SMYC’s Youth Sailing Program is to provide our youth with the opportunity to learn and enjoy sailing and racing. Sailing nurtures and builds confidence, team skills, self-reliance, physical strength, critical thinking, and a love for the environment.
Our lessons are Monday – Friday after school, from 3:30 to 6 pm. Or on Saturday morning from 9 to 11.30 am, Saturday afternoon from 1 to 3:30 pm.
This is a full-season program, so registration for only a week or month is not available. Private lessons, holiday camps, clinics and fun sails are offered separately.
The 2026/2027 season will start in the week of September 7, 2026.
INFORMATION
SMYC follows the International Yacht Training program structure, with support from the Maritime School of the West Indies. Sailors who reach the required level will receive an internationally recognized sailing certificate at the end
of the season.
Important Information:
- Payment is due before the first lesson of each term.
- Missed lessons are not refundable.
- Please report absences at least 24 hours in advance.
- Sailors arriving 20 minutes late may not be able to participate.
- Please speak with instructors after the lesson rather than during class.
- Inform the instructor of any medical, physical or safety concern that could affect your child.
- Sailors are expected to respect instructors, other students and SMYC equipment.
